Occupational Therapist - Homeless Services Opportunity
We are seeking a skilled Occupational Therapist to join our multidisciplinary team in Galway City, delivering innovative and person-centered services to support individuals experiencing homelessness. As a Staff Grade Occupational Therapist, you will play a crucial role in shaping the future of occupational therapy in this specialism area.
* Main Responsibilities:
* Assess client needs, develop and implement intervention plans to promote independent living and participation in meaningful activities.
* Collaborate with clients, staff, and other professionals to achieve individualized care goals.
* Use assertive outreach strategies to engage individuals who may be reluctant to access traditional services.
* Facilitate group and individual interventions to enhance skills, wellbeing, and social inclusion.
* Document assessments, progress notes, and reports according to professional standards.
Requirements:
* Qualifications: Relevant university degree or equivalent Masters-level qualification in Occupational Therapy, registered with CORU.
* Experience: Minimum 1 year post-qualification experience, preferably in community-based or assertive outreach settings.
* Skills: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, proficiency in IT, including MS Office, and ability to work in a safe manner.
Benefits:
* Competitive Salary: €40,325 - €58,483 (HSE Occupational Therapist salary scale).
* Annual Leave: 25 days per annum.
* Pension Scheme: Employee Pension Scheme.
* Professional Development: Ongoing training, clinical supervision, and education assistance.
